The resurrection of the original book published in 1865 is both for the historian and genealogist. The history of the 130th New York Volunteers starts in July of 1862 with the call to create an army adequate to the task of hurling back the resistless tide of rebellion. It ends on April 9th 1865 at Appomattox Court House with the surrender of Lee and his entire army. Especially for those searching for their Civil War ancestor is the roster with detailed data of each persons company, rank and service. Updated with the addition of historical documents, letters of Corporal John K. Barrager, newspaper clipping and numerous pictures makes this book a treasure and pleasure to read.
